Linux网站服务器配置指南,从基础到高级实战,Linux网站服务器实战配置手册,基础至高级教程,Linux网站服务器配置全攻略,从入门到精通实战手册

来源:作者:网络 日期:2025-02-15 浏览:523
本指南以通俗易懂的方式详尽介绍了Linux网站服务器的配置流程,从基础环境的搭建到高级实战技巧,内容详实,实用性极高,适合无论是新手还是有一定基础的读者进行学习和参考。

在互联网迅猛发展的今天,Linux网站服务器凭借其卓越的稳定性、安全性以及开源的优势,成为了众多企业和个人建立网站的首选平台,本文将深入浅出地为您解析Linux网站服务器的配置步骤,从基础环境的构建到高级实战技巧,旨在帮助您轻松掌握Linux网站服务器的配置之道。

Linux网站服务器配置概览

1. 服务器硬件需求

虽然Linux网站服务器的硬件要求并不高,但为了确保网站的稳定运行,以下硬件配置是推荐的:

(1)CPU:至少双核,建议四核或更高;

(2)内存:4GB以上,建议8GB或更高;

(3)硬盘:推荐使用SSD硬盘,以提升读写速度;

(4) *** :千兆网卡,确保 *** 带宽充足。

2. 服务器操作系统

推荐使用CentOS、Ubuntu、Debian等主流的Linux发行版作为服务器操作系统。

Linux网站服务器基础配置

1. 安装操作系统

根据硬件配置选择合适的Linux发行版,并按照官方教程进行安装。

2. 配置 ***

(1)修改主机名:编辑/etc/hostname文件,将主机名修改为网站域名或易于识别的名称。

(2)设置静态IP地址:编辑/etc/sysconfig/network-scripts/ifcfg-ens33(以ens33为例,不同服务器型号可能不同)文件,配置静态IP地址、子网掩码、网关等信息。

(3)重启 *** 服务:执行systemctl restart network命令,使配置生效。

3. 安装基础软件

(1)安装Apache:执行yum install httpd命令安装Apache服务器。

(2)安装MySQL:执行yum install mariadb-server命令安装MySQL数据库。

(3)安装PHP:执行yum install php php-mysql命令安装PHP及其MySQL扩展。

4. 配置Apache

(1)创建网站目录:在/var/www/html目录下创建与网站域名对应的目录,例如/var/www/html/mywebsite

(2)配置虚拟主机:编辑/etc/httpd/conf/httpd.conf文件,找到并取消注释Include conf/extra/httpd-vhosts.conf配置行。

(3)添加虚拟主机配置:在/etc/httpd/conf/extra/httpd-vhosts.conf文件中添加相应的配置内容。

(4)重启Apache:执行systemctl restart httpd命令,使配置生效。

5. 配置MySQL

(1)启动MySQL服务:执行systemctl start mariadb命令。

(2)设置root密码:执行mysql_secure_installation命令,按照提示设置root密码。

(3)创建数据库和用户:登录MySQL,执行相关命令创建数据库和用户。

Linux网站服务器高级配置

1. 安装Nginx

(1)安装Nginx:执行yum install nginx命令安装Nginx。

(2)配置Nginx:编辑/etc/nginx/nginx.conf文件,配置反向 *** 。

(3)创建Nginx虚拟主机配置:在/etc/nginx/conf.d/目录下创建以网站域名命名的文件,如mywebsite.conf,并添加相应的配置内容。

(4)重启Nginx:执行systemctl restart nginx命令。

2. 安装SSL证书

(1)获取SSL证书:从证书颁发机构(CA)获取SSL证书。

(2)配置Nginx:编辑/etc/nginx/conf.d/mywebsite.conf文件,添加SSL证书配置。

(3)重启Nginx:执行systemctl restart nginx命令。

3. 配置缓存

(1)安装Varnish:执行yum install varnish命令安装Varnish。

(2)配置Varnish:编辑/etc/varnish/default.vcl文件,配置缓存策略。

(3)启动Varnish:执行systemctl start varnish命令。

#  #网站服务器  #重启  #虚拟主机  #推荐使用  #服务器配置  #或更高  #硬件配置  #发行版  #互联网  #目录下  #为您  #有一定  #不高  #之道  #为例  #极高  #全攻略  #开源  #至高  #子网掩码 

#  #网站服务器  #重启  #虚拟主机  #推荐使用  #服务器配置  #或更高  #硬件配置  #发行版  #互联网  #目录下  #为您  #有一定  #不高  #之道  #为例  #极高  #全攻略  #开源  #至高  #子网掩码 


相关文章: 利用CHatGPT指令生成器,轻松提升工作效率与创作灵感  SEO搜索优化是什么呢?带你揭开数字营销背后的秘密!  静态网页优化:提升用户体验与搜索排名的关键之道  SEO优化的技巧:如何提升网站排名,获取更多流量  SEO整站优化方法-让网站流量爆发式增长  专门做SEO,助力企业网站脱颖而出  “ChatGPT国内镜像”:让你无缝体验全球顶级AI服务  专业SEO哪家靠谱?选择SEO服务时你需要了解的关键因素  SEO推广运营关键词步骤,助力网站优化与提升流量  如何有效提升百度收录量:这些技巧,让你的网站排名飞跃  WordPress破解:如何突破常见限制,优化网站表现  AI写作免费一键生成,让创作如此简单!  AI写文章:开启智能创作新时代  网站备案, *** 安全的基石,企业发展的保障,网站备案, *** 安全与企业发展的坚实基石,网站备案,筑牢 *** 安全与企业发展的坚实基石  AI写作论坛:迈向智能创作的未来  SEO是什么意思?了解SEO,网站流量的关键  打造高效响应式食品企业网站,助力企业拓展市场,高效响应式食品企业网站助力市场拓展攻略,高效响应式食品企业网站攻略,拓展市场的关键利器  遵化优化SEO,助力企业数字化腾飞  SEO推广一年要多少钱费用?让你明白投资与回报的真正关系  网络流量关键词:如何用关键词引爆网站流量,助力品牌腾飞  排名查询技巧,让你的排名飙升!  微信小程序怎么推广引流?五种微信小程序引流推广方法  珠海谷歌SEO加盟:助力企业突破数字营销瓶颈,实现品牌腾飞  做SEO累不累?从工作压力到成就感,告诉你真实的答案  最好的SEO超级外链:让你的网站跃居搜索引擎之巅  做SEO需要什么网页?揭开SEO优化背后的秘密  什么行业适合做SEO?从这五大领域入手,助你轻松突破市场竞争  低价SEO:打造高效营销策略的智能选择  如何高效获取海外手机号验证码,轻松解决跨国登录问题  SEO行业关键词的选择与优化策略,助力企业突破数字营销瓶颈  淮安SEO优化推广价格介绍,性价比之选,助力企业网络营销腾飞  株洲SEO熊掌号:让你的企业脱颖而出的秘密武器  汽车圈首支AI.TALK广告  CMS采集插件:轻松解决内容更新难题,提升网站运营效率  如何借助“爱站网关键词挖掘工具”提升网站流量与排名  ChatGPT打开是空白页?解决方法,轻松享受智能对话  如何做好关键词质量度,提升广告效果  黑色风格网站主页面,沉浸式视觉体验与个性表达的艺术,黑色艺术魅力,沉浸式视觉体验的个性主页面设计,黑色艺术魅力,沉浸式个性主页面设计探索  企业如何做推广效果才会更明显?  做SEO用什么程序好?推荐最适合的SEO工具和平台  GPT中文版下载:体验未来科技的语言助手  重庆主城SEO排名优化指南:如何让你的企业脱颖而出  专业SEO中介服务:让您的网站轻松登顶搜索引擎排名  精准SEO检查外链的工具,助力网站排名飞跃  做好SEO代码怎么写,让网站排名稳步上升  网站风格设定,打造独特品牌形象的关键一环,网站风格设定,塑造独特品牌形象的核心策略  最新SEO推广方法,助力网站优化与流量增长  AI工具能做什么?让生活与工作更智能化  东阿SEO联系方式,介绍高效网络营销的秘密武器  SEO网络优化:助力企业迈向数字化成功之路 

首页
电话
短信
联系